In a single slit different experiment , the width of the slit is made double its original width . Then the central maximum of the diffraction pattern will become :

A
Narrower and fainter
B
Narrower and brighter
C
Broader and fainter
D
Broader and brighter

Share this question

For Instagram sharing, use “Apps” on mobile or copy the link.

Text Solution

Verified by Experts
The correct answer is:
B

The angular width of the central maximum is where a is the width of the slit. If the value of a is doubled the angular width of the central maximum decrease to half its earlier value this implies that the central maximum becomes much sharper. Furthermore if a sis doubled the intensity of the central maximum becomes four times thus the central maximum becomes four times thus the central maximum becomes much sharper and brighter.
